Definitions of repot word
- verb with object repot to transfer (a plant) to another, especially larger, pot. 1
- verb without object repot to transfer a plant to another pot. 1
- verb repot If you repot a plant, you take it out of its pot and put it in a larger one. 0
- verb repot to put (a house plant) into a new usually larger pot 0

Origin of repot
First appearance:
before 1835 One of the 34% newest English words
First recorded in 1835-45; re- + pot1
